Gujarat Titans To Celebrate Uttarayan Festival With Fans In Ahmedabad

| Updated: January 5, 2023 22:26

The Gujarat Titans will join the fans in their celebration. In other parts of India, it is known as Makar Sankranti. Gujarati people basically celebrate the festival with various social activities, and flying kites in the sky is one of the main themes of their celebration.

The skies from Ahmedabad to Jamnagar are filled with a rainbow of kites. Gujarat Titans will celebrate the festival throughout Ahmedabad beginning on January 7 and culminating in an iconic finish on January 14.

Gujarat Titans will host the celebrations on January 7 and 8 at the Alpha One Mall, Urban Chowk – Ring Road, and Urban Chowk – Rajpath Club. These celebrations will begin at 12 p.m. at Alpha One Mall on both days, and at 5 p.m. at the two Urban Chowks. Fans are welcome to attend these events and participate in various activities organised by the Gujarat Titans, including the chance to win exciting merchandise.

Many preparations are made for this week-long celebration, which has grown so large over the years that people from all over the world fly down to the venue to participate. The International Kite Festival in Gujarat was attempting to enter the Guinness World Records book in 2012, according to the Tourism Corporation of Gujarat. There were 42 countries represented that year. Let us learn everything there is to know about the Uttarayan festival.

Aside from Gujarat, the states of Telangana and Rajasthan are also enthusiastic about this festival. Ahmedabad, Jaipur, Udaipur, Jodhpur, Surat, Vadodara, Rajkot, Hyderabad, Nadiad, and Dakor are among the cities that participate in the festivities. The international kite flying competition is held in Ahmedabad, Gujarat’s kite capital. This year’s festival will be held from January 8 to 14, with many visitors from all over the world expected to attend. Kite flying begins at 5 a.m. and continues until late at night.

Ahmedabad’s markets are flocking with kite buyers and sellers. Patang Bazaar, one of the most famous kite markets, is even open 24 hours a day, with buyers and sellers bargaining and purchasing kites in bulk. Many people even make their own kites and set up small shops in their homes to sell them.
